## Onboarding: Turnwell Counter Service

For the weekly eng sync: Turnwell counts turnstile events at Harrowfield Arena and publishes gate totals every ten seconds. New joiners get read access by default. Writes to the calibration table require the sealed config store, which locks after any unclean shutdown — this bit us twice last quarter, so know the procedure. Unsealing is a one-command operation from the gate-side console and should be demoed at each new hire's first sync. The command prompts for the recovery passphrase below.

recovery phrase for bajog-kahif: wenael-ulawyn

Finance Review Summary – Regional Sales, Tarnwell & Boone

Q2 regional results: Calder Basin up 7%, Rennick Coast flat, Ashvale down 3% on weak Ledgewing renewals. Margin held at 41%. Branch managers should tighten expense approvals through Q3. Corrective targets issue next month. The confidential note on business plans is set out below.

board note of bahip-baduf: Ralmirix Group is in early talks to buy Holoxix Freight for about $185.5 million. The Pelix launch date is September 4, and nothing goes to the press before then. Legal wants the Tamathox Group term sheet withdrawn before May 10.

Break-glass access: Quireline spooler service. Use only when the printer-spooler microservice is down and the on-call lead for Team Saltmere has approved. Actions taken under break-glass are logged and reviewed within one business day. Release managers must restore normal access immediately after the incident. To open the break-glass vault, enter the recovery passphrase shown directly below.

strongbox words: druiel-frador-brieth-druys-fenys-zorwyn-zorael

**Ticket OPS-881: CSV import wizard failing on prod-east**

The Tallyforge CSV import wizard rejects every upload on prod-east with a storage auth error. Root cause: the env file was deployed from the sandbox template, which omits the object-store credential. Other settings (BUCKET_NAME, MAX_ROWS) verified correct. Restore service by adding the credential on the next line.

sealed setting: ARCHIVE_KEY3=c1f